How To Watch X-Men In Order

To effectively enjoy the X-Men film series, you can choose to watch the movies in either chronological order or by their release dates. Given the complex timelines and interwoven narratives, both methods have their merits.

Below is a comprehensive list of the X-Men films in chronological order, followed by additional notes to enhance your viewing experience.

X-Men Movies in Chronological Order

  1. X-Men: First Class (2011)
  2. X-Men: Days of Future Past (2014)
  3. X-Men Origins: Wolverine (2009)
  4. X-Men: Apocalypse (2016)
  5. Dark Phoenix (2019)
  6. The New Mutants (2020)
  7. X-Men (2000)
  8. X2: X-Men United (2003)
  9. X-Men: The Last Stand (2006)
  10. The Wolverine (2013)
  11. Deadpool (2016)
  12. Deadpool 2 (2018)
  13. Logan (2017)

Additional Notes

  • Timeline Complexity: The X-Men franchise is notorious for its convoluted timelines due to time travel and alternate realities, especially after “Days of Future Past,” which resets many character arcs.
  • Viewing Experience: Watching in chronological order allows viewers to follow the story’s timeline as it unfolds, but it may lead to confusion regarding character development and plot continuity.
  • Character Arcs: Key character developments, particularly for Wolverine and Professor X, are best appreciated when watching in release order, as these films were designed to build upon each other as they were released.
  • Standalone Films: Some films like “Deadpool” and “The New Mutants” can be enjoyed independently of the main series, though they still contain references to the broader X-Men universe.
  • Recommended Viewing Order for Newcomers: For first-time viewers, starting with the release order may provide a more coherent narrative experience without the burden of timeline inconsistencies.
